Details on study design:
Temperature: 23 +/- 2 °CRelative Humidity: 55 +/- 10 %12hr-light/12hr-dark cycle

Examinations

Observations and examinations performed and frequency:
Weekly control for clinical signs of illness or death, food consumption and body weight
Sacrifice and pathology:
Spontaneously died animals were necropsied.After 20 month: All surviving animals were killed by exsanguination under ether anesthesia without prior fasting.Gross findings were observed and the following organs of all mice were weighed:brain, pituitary, heart, lungs, liver, spleen, kidney adrenals and testes.These organs and the eye balls, harderian gland, submandibular gland, thyroid, thymus, trachea, bronchi, pancreas, stomach, small and large intestines, epididymis, prostate, ovaries, uterus, vagina, mammary glands, mesenteric lymph nodes, femoral bone marrow and skin were fixed in 10% neutralized formalin, embedded in paraffin, sectioned and stained with hematoxylin and cosin (HE).
Statistics:
Data were analyzed statistically by the students t-test for body weight and organ weights (absolute and relative weight), and X² testfor histopathological examinations.

Applicant's summary and conclusion

Conclusions:
The results of the present study indicate that long-term administration of a diet containing 10.0 % aluminium potassium bis sulphate (AlK(SO4)2*12H2O) does not exert tumorgenicity or any other toxic actions in B3C6F1 mice.Slight growth retardation compared with controls at 10% groups after 1 month.Slight increase of body weight at 1 and 2.5% groups after 3 month.Similar growth at 5% groups compared with controls.NOAEL-20 month B3C6F1 male/female mice oral: 10 % aluminium potassium bis sulphate *12H2O (w/w).NOAEL: 853 mg Al/kg bw/d = 8160 mg aluminium potassium bis sulphate/kg bw/d.
